What Is the Concentration to Molarity Calculator?

Molarity (M) is a measure of the number of moles of solute per liter of solution. It is calculated using the formula:Molarity (M)=Concentration (g/L)Molar Mass (g/mol)\text{Molarity (M)} = \frac{\text{Concentration (g/L)}}{\text{Molar Mass (g/mol)}}Molarity (M)=Molar Mass (g/mol)Concentration (g/L)​

Practical Examples of Using the Calculator

Example 1: Preparing a Salt Solution

A student needs to prepare 1 liter of a sodium chloride solution with a concentration of 20 g/L. The molar mass of NaCl is 58.44 g/mol.

Using the calculator:Molarity=2058.440.3425M\text{Molarity} = \frac{20}{58.44} \approx 0.3425 \, \text{M}Molarity=58.4420​≈0.3425M

This ensures that the student knows exactly how many moles of NaCl are in the solution, allowing precise chemical reactions during experiments.


Example 2: Laboratory Reaction Planning

A chemist is preparing a 50 g/L solution of glucose (C₆H₁₂O₆) for a reaction. The molar mass of glucose is 180.16 g/mol.

Using the calculator:Molarity=50180.160.2774M\text{Molarity} = \frac{50}{180.16} \approx 0.2774 \, \text{M}Molarity=180.1650​≈0.2774M

By quickly calculating molarity, the chemist can accurately determine how much reagent to add, reducing errors and ensuring the reaction proceeds as expected.
